Senior Multidisciplinary Research Project Scoring Rubric

CONTENT
10 pts
6 pts
2 pts
Abstract
10
Abstract is informative and concise
6
Abstract does not address all major points
2
Abstract is not provided
Information
10
All information is factually correct
6
Most information is factually correct
2
Many factual errors/ inconsistencies
Background
10
Excellent background information
6
Adequate background information
2
Poor background information
Context
10
Excellent context
6
Adequate context
2
Poor context
Idea development
10
Excellent idea development
6
Adequate idea development
2
Poor idea development
Thesis statement
10
Thesis is clear
6
Thesis is adequate
2
Thesis is poor
Sources
10
Excellent variety and quality of sources
6
Adequate variety and quality of sources
2
Inadequate variety and quality of sources
Detail
10
Excellent discussion of detail
6
Adequate discussion of detail
2
Vague discussion of detail
Analysis
10
Impressive depth of insight/analysis
6
Adequate depth of insight/analysis
2
Unexceptional insight/analysis
Conclusion
10
Effective conclusion/integration
6
Adequate conclusion/integration
2
Weak conclusion/integration
